Manchester City vs Brentford 3-0 | Premier League Highlights (2026)

The Premier League title race is heating up, and Manchester City has just thrown down the gauntlet. With a commanding 3-0 victory over Brentford, City has closed the gap on league leaders Arsenal, setting the stage for a thrilling finale to the season. This game showcased the depth of City's talent and their relentless pursuit of silverware.

Personally, I find it intriguing how City's performance evolved. They endured a challenging start, with Brentford posing a real threat, especially from set pieces. But City's tactical adjustments in the second half proved decisive. Pep Guardiola's side shifted their focus to both flanks, and the introduction of Omar Marmoush added a clinical edge. Jeremy Doku, the young Belgian sensation, was the catalyst for City's success. His stunning opener set the tone, and his recent form is a testament to his growing maturity. Doku's ability to combine individual brilliance with team play is a rare commodity in today's game. In my opinion, he's a player destined for greatness, and his post-match comments about being more 'selfish' in front of goal reveal a newfound confidence.

Erling Haaland, the prolific Norwegian striker, also played a pivotal role. His second-half goal, bundled over the line in typical fashion, demonstrated his relentless pursuit of goals. The match also featured a controversial moment when Brentford was denied a penalty by VAR. Manager Keith Andrews expressed his frustration, but I believe the decision was correct. It's a fine line between physicality and foul play, and the officials got it right on this occasion.
